Default Check Engine Light on '97 Cobra

Hello all, I just today acquired a 1997 SVT Cobra with only 54k miles on it. Besides being dirty, the only problem with it is that the Check Engine Light is constantly on. The person I bought it from says that it is from the O/R H-pipe that is on it. In the documentation of the car however is an empty package that MIL Eliminaters came in. Shouldn't this solve the Engine Light, if the offroad pipe is truley the problem? The only other thing I can think of, but am not sure of, is that the car used to be supercharged, and still has the boost guage on it, but no blower. Could this cause the light to come on?

I would first shoot for the o/r h pipe...eliminators sometimes work forever but for many people after about 4 months give or take they burn out and stop working which triggers the light...

go to your parts store and they have the scan tool that will tell u the code, write it down and look it up online, if it is the or h, its going to set off 4 error codes, one for each o2 sensor lol but the mil's sometimes take a crap after awhile. did u make sure the previous owner didnt ****** them back before he sold u the car. just a thought.
